Job info

Job Opportunity: Occupational Therapist - Outpatient

Location: Kalamazoo, Michigan
Employment Type: Travel/Contract
Contract Length: 13 weeks


Job Description

  • Hospital-based outpatient rehabilitation clinic
  • Patient diagnoses include lymphedema, cognitive evaluation/treatment, musculoskeletal, and neurological conditions
  • Daily patient load: 10-11 patients
  • Patient groups: Adults required, adolescents preferred
  • Shift: Day shift, 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M (8 hours/day, 40 hours/week)
  • No call, weekend, or float requirements unless covering other sites due to low patient census

Required Qualifications

  • Valid Occupational Therapist license in Michigan
  • Minimum 1 year of Occupational Therapist experience within the last year
  • Basic Life Support (BLS) certification issued by the American Heart Association
  • Manual Therapy experience
  • Hand Therapy experience
  • Prior travel experience as an Occupational Therapist
  • Experience with EPIC electronic health record system

Compliance and Documentation Requirements

  • I-9 verification and government-issued photo ID required
  • E-Verify completion required
  • Criminal background check within 45 days of start, including lifetime search and multiple verifications (SSN trace, national/statewide criminal, sex offender, education verification, MVR)
  • Michigan LARA fingerprinting required within 45 days of start (process coordinated via DocuSign)
  • Education verification with copy of highest degree or diploma
  • Physical exam within 1 year of start
  • Drug testing: 10-panel including Marijuana/THC within 30 days of start
  • Immunizations and health documents required:
    • Tetanus/Diphtheria/Tdap (proof of at least one prior Tdap vaccine)
    • Negative TB test or chest X-ray within 30 days of start
    • Annual TB questionnaire
    • Rubeola (Measles), Mumps, Rubella: 2 vaccines or positive titer required
    • Hepatitis B: titer, series, or documented declination
    • Varicella: 2 vaccines or positive titer required
    • Seasonal flu vaccination or approved medical/spiritual exemption (for candidates starting after November 1)
  • Fit mask testing not required for outpatient OTs at this location

Additional Requirements

  • One professional reference from a supervisor or manager required
  • Complete employment application/resume with full 7 years of work history, no gaps
  • Annual competency exams and medication/pharmacology competency exam with passing score of at least 80%
  • Review and sign facility-specific policies including Code of Conduct and Appearance Standards
  • Completion of orientation safety manual acknowledgment

Work Environment

  • Outpatient rehabilitation setting with a focus on adult patients
  • No weekend or call responsibilities
  • Potential to float to other sites only if patient census is low

This position is ideal for an Occupational Therapist with outpatient rehab experience, manual and hand therapy skills, and prior travel contract experience seeking a 13-week travel assignment in Michigan.
